KBNI-LD (channel 8) is a low-power television station licensed to Santa Maria, California, United States. The station is owned by Cocola Broadcasting. The station is currently dark pending transition to digital.[citation needed]

Originally, KBNI-LD was a translator of ABC affiliate KEYT (channel 3) from Santa Barbara serving the Santa Maria Valley from the mid 1950s to the late 1990s.

KBNI-LD simulcasts radio shows, offers local news and weather, entertainment programming, and serves as an "MTV" digital over-the-air affiliate, playing music videos and re-airing some of the original MTV VJ shows.

On March 30, 2023, Bridge Media Networks, the parent company of NewsNet and Sports News Highlights (SNH) (backed by 5-hour Energy creator Manoj Bhargava), announced it would acquire the then-KKDJ-LD and six other Cocola stations for $3.2 million.[2] Upon completion of the transaction, KKDJ-LD will become one of Bhargava's two TV station properties in the Santa Barbara–Santa Maria–San Luis Obispo media market.

The station changed its call sign to KBNI-LD on July 20, 2023.
